This report lists some details of the selected Test Executions in Xray, enabling it them to be extracted in an Excel format. With this ability to extract the report you can use it for analysis of trends , and current testing status , or process this information to generate some metrics, for example, or even share it with someone else who doesn't have still needs access to Jira.

How to use

This report can be generated from different places/contexts, including:

  • Issue view screen
  • Issue search page (main search page or as a bulk operation)

The standard output format is .XLSX , so you can open it in Microsoft Excel, Google Sheets, and other tools compatible with this format. From those tools, you may be able to can generate a .CSV file.

ColumnNotes

Key

Issue key of the Test Execution
SummarySummary of the Test Execution
Fix versions

Fix version(s) defined in the Test Execution

Revision

Revision defined in the Test Execution

Begin Date

Timestamp of when the Test Execution started, in the format "dd-MM-yyyy hh:mm:ss"

End Date

Timestamp of when the Test Execution  ended, in the format "dd-MM-yyyy hh:mm:ss"

Test Environment

Test Environment(s) defined in the Test Execution

Test Plan

Test Plan(s) linked to the Test Execution

Defects

Defects linked to the Test Execution (at either the test run or the test step level)

Status#Test Runs

The number Number of test runs that are part of the Test Execution and their latest status. You have the results divided by PASSED, FAILED, EXECUTING, TO DO, and ABORTED.

Passed

Number of runs in the passed status.

Passed (%)

Percentage of runs in the passed status.

Failed

Number of runs in the failed status.

Failed (%)

Percentage of runs in the failed status.

Executing

Number of runs in the executing status.

Executing (%)

Percentage of runs in the executing status.

To do

Number of runs in the to do status.

To do (%)

Percentage of runs in the to do status.

Aborted

Number of runs in the aborted status.

Aborted (%)

Percentage of runs in the aborted status.

As this report is column-based, if some columns are not relevant to you, you should be able to simply delete them. Make sure that no temporary variables are created in the cells of those columns that are used in other subsequent columns.
